Which is the best app for investing in money market mutual funds in Nigeria?

    The best app for Money Market Mutual Funds in Nigeria depends on 3 key things:
    Safety 🔐
    Ease of withdrawal 💰
    Good returns 📈
    Here are the Best Apps in Nigeria (Beginner-Friendly)
    🥇 Best Apps for Money Market Mutual Funds
    1. Cowrywise (Best Overall)
    Why it’s good:
    Access to ARM, Stanbic, Meristem, United Capital funds
    Start from ₦1,000
    Withdraw within 1 working day
    Returns typically 13%–17% yearly
    Best for: ✅ Beginners
    ✅ Emergency savings
    ✅ Long-term investors
    2. PiggyVest (Very Popular)
    Why it’s good:
    Fixed income investments
    Simple to use
    Trusted by millions of Nigerians
    Shows expected returns before investing
    Best for: ✅ Beginners
    ✅ Simple investing
    ✅ Short-term savings
    3. Stanbic IBTC Invest App (Very Safe)
    Why it’s good:
    Direct Stanbic money market fund
    Interest accrues daily
    Withdrawal 1–2 days
    Minimum around ₦5,000
    Best for: ✅ Conservative investors
    ✅ Long-term stability
    4. ARM One (Strong Performance)
    Why it’s good:
    ARM Money Market Fund
    Minimum ₦1,000
    Easy withdrawals
    Long track record
    Best for: ✅ Steady income
    ✅ Low risk investors
    🔹 My Honest Ranking (Based on Experience + Popularity)
    Cowrywise (Best overall)
    ARM One (Very strong returns)
    Stanbic IBTC (Very safe)
    PiggyVest (Simple but limited)
